Hackers from India, Pakistan in full-blown online battle. |
On Thursday, over a dozen Indian and Pakistani websites were defaced by hackers from either side of the fence.

Websites that were defaced by hackers from either side:
- The website of Press Club of India (PCI) in Delhi was hacked and defaced, with the hackers' message on the website's home page claiming to be of Pakistani origin.
- The website of the Pakistan's main opposition party, Pakistan People's Party (PPP), www.ppp.org.pk was hacked and defaced by a hacker group calling itself "Indian Hackers Online Squad" on Wednesday, with one "Bl@k Dr@gon" taking up the responsibility.
- On Thursday, the Pakistan railways website was hacked as well,it was for the second time this year, with the same name appearing on the defaced page, claiming the credit.
- In response to a Wednesday attack on Malayalam films actor Mohanlal's website, a group called "The Mallu soldiers" defaced the website of Pakistan's National University of Modern Languages.
- Some other sites that were defaced by anonymous Indian hackers include : the websites of Quaid-e-Azam Public College in Gujranwala (http://qpc.edu.pk/), Pakistan Electric Power Company (Private) Limited (www.pepco.gov.pk) and National Manpower Bureau (www.nmb.com.pk).
- The "about me" page of singer Sonu Nigam's official website and teammodi.in were also defaced by a group that claims to be "Pakistan Cyber Attackers".
- Two Punjab news websites were also found to have been hacked.
